The India-Sri Lanka deal to collectively redevelop the Trincomalee oil tank farms signed on Thursday, the eve of Chinese language international minister Wang Yi’s Colombo go to, is a results of an arduous effort undertaken by the 2 neighbours over the past three decade, Development stories citing Indian media.
Throughout Prime Minister Narendra Modi’s go to to Sri Lanka in 2015, it was agreed that the Lankan subsidiary of Indian Oil Corp (IOC) and Ceylon Petroleum Corp (CPC) would collectively develop oil tank farms at Trincomalee on mutually agreed phrases and a joint activity pressure (JTF) could be constituted based mostly on an preliminary resolution that was reached means again in 1987. Nevertheless, the JTF didn’t materialise following native opposition. 5 years later in 2020, discussions between the Indian Excessive Fee in Colombo and the Lankan authorities gained momentum, leading to three lease agreements signed between Lanka IOC, CPC and the Authorities of Sri Lanka on Thursday, defined individuals accustomed to Indo-Lankan ties.
The lease agreements, which consolidate India’s function within the undertaking mentioned because the time of the Indo-Lanka Accord of 1987, was cleared by the Lankan Cupboard earlier this week. Sections in Lanka had opposed the Rajapaksa authorities’s resolution to contain India in a undertaking that was negotiated by completely different governments in Colombo.
Lanka IOC is a serious participant in Sri Lanka in sectors like auto fuels, lubricants, bunkering and bitumen. It has 206 gas stations throughout Sri Lanka and can be a one-third accomplice in Ceylon Petroleum Storage Terminals Restricted, a JV with CPC. The IOC unit has spent $45 million initially to amass the stake.
The oil storage tank farm at Trincomalee (Jap Sri Lanka), additionally referred to as the China Bay tank farm, consists of 99 tanks in two tank farms – the UTF comprising 84 tanks and the LTF of 15 tanks. Whereas one unusable tank was rebuilt into two smaller tanks of 5,000 tonnes, all different tanks are of 10,000 tonnes every.
These tanks, unfold over an space of about 677 acres, had been constructed by the British in 1930/40s to be used throughout World Struggle II. The British authorities signed an settlement earlier than granting independence to Sri Lanka in 1948, to occupy the TTF and the naval base. In 1957, on the request of Sri Lanka, the British authorities agreed handy over the Trincomalee naval base together with the power to Sri Lanka.
